Bing Cherries. Con Poulos. This is the most common type of dark sweet cherry you'll find at the grocery store, in both fresh and frozen form. Firm, juicy, and sweet, these heart-shaped cherries make a delicious summer snack. A healthful bonus: They're rich in antioxidants and anti-inflammatory compounds. 1 pound fresh cherries = 2 1/2 to 3 cups pitted cherries. One pound of fresh or frozen cherries = about 3 cups. It takes 4 to 5 cups of tart cherries to make a pie. There are about 2 1/3 cups cherry pie filling in a 21-ounce can. There are about 2 cups of tart cherries in a 16-ounce can.

So, "sour" and "tart" and "tangy" basically all mean the same thing, but "tangy" might be used indicate that it's a more pleasant kind of sourness, while "tart" indicates something a bit more "mouth-puckering". "Sour" is the "default" meaning, more or less. Then "bitter" is completely different as discussed above.

The main difference is that tart combines a sour flavor with a dry and astringent mouthfeel, while sour is a basic taste of something sharp and highly acidic. Sour is a subset of the tart flavor. If you have something tart, you might notice hints of sweetness along with the sharp, tangy flavor. But sour beverages usually lean towards bitterness.

As adjectives the difference between tart and sour is that tart is sharp to the taste; acid; sour while sour is having an acidic, sharp or tangy taste. As nouns the difference between tart and sour is that tart is a type of small open pie, or piece of pastry, containing jelly or conserve; a sort of fruit pie while sour is the sensation of a sour taste. Sour cherries are very tart and slightly astringent. Tart sour cherries have twice as much acidity as sweet cherries, and half of the sugar. If you haven't had the chance to try them, you're in for a treat. They aren't great when eaten fresh but they are unsurpassed when baked into a pie. This is why they are often referred to as "pie cherries."

Sour = Acidity, both lactic and acetic. For those of you that have had them, Bruery Mother Funker and Weyerbacher Riserva are the most sour beers I've had. Rodenbach Grand Cru is also very sour. Tart is more of a dry, biting character. Jolly Pumpkin beers tend to be tart.
